Deprecated function warning in Ups module.

Created on 15 March 2024, 8 months ago

I get:

Deprecated function: DOMDocument::createElement(): Passing null to parameter #2 ($value) of type string is deprecated in Ups\Entity\PickupType->toNode() (line 46 of D:\laragon\www\drupal_contribution\vendor\gabrielbull\ups-api\src\Entity\PickupType.php)
#0 D:\laragon\www\drupal_contribution\web\core\includes\bootstrap.inc(164): _drupal_error_handler_real(8192, 'DOMDocument::cr...', 'D:\\laragon\\www\\...', 46)
#1 [internal function]: _drupal_error_handler(8192, 'DOMDocument::cr...', 'D:\\laragon\\www\\...', 46)
#2 D:\laragon\www\drupal_contribution\vendor\gabrielbull\ups-api\src\Entity\PickupType.php(46): DOMDocument->createElement('Description', NULL)
#3 D:\laragon\www\drupal_contribution\vendor\gabrielbull\ups-api\src\Rate.php(135): Ups\Entity\PickupType->toNode(Object(DOMDocument))
#4 D:\laragon\www\drupal_contribution\vendor\gabrielbull\ups-api\src\Rate.php(90): Ups\Rate->createRequest(Object(Ups\Entity\RateRequest))
#5 D:\laragon\www\drupal_contribution\vendor\gabrielbull\ups-api\src\Rate.php(55): Ups\Rate->sendRequest(Object(Ups\Entity\RateRequest))
#6 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ce_ups\src\UPSRateRequest.php(155): Ups\Rate->shopRates(Object(Ups\Entity\RateRequest))
#7 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ce_ups\src\Plugin\Commerce\ShippingMethod\UPS.php(295): Drupal\commerce_ups\UPSRateRequest->getRates(Object(Drupal\commerce_shipping\Entity\Shipment), Object(Drupal\commerce_shipping\Entity\ShippingMethod))
#8 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ce_shipping\src\ShipmentManager.php(89): Drupal\commerce_ups\Plugin\Commerce\ShippingMethod\UPS->calculateRates(Object(Drupal\commerce_shipping\Entity\Shipment))
#9 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ce_shipping\src\EarlyOrderProcessor.php(91): Drupal\commerce_shipping\ShipmentManager->calculateRates(Object(Drupal\commerce_shipping\Entity\Shipment))
#10 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ce\modules\order\src\OrderRefresh.php(196): Drupal\commerce_shipping\EarlyOrderProcessor->process(Object(Drupal\commerce_order\Entity\Order))
#11 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ce\modules\order\src\OrderStorage.php(123): Drupal\commerce_order\OrderRefresh->refresh(Object(Drupal\commerce_order\Entity\Order))
#12 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ce\modules\order\src\OrderStorage.php(86): Drupal\commerce_order\OrderStorage->doOrderPreSave(Object(Drupal\commerce_order\Entity\Order))
#13 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Entity\EntityStorageBase.php(529): Drupal\commerce_order\OrderStorage->invokeHook('presave', Object(Drupal\commerce_order\Entity\Order))
#14 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Entity\ContentEntityStorageBase.php(753): Drupal\Core\Entity\EntityStorageBase->doPreSave(Object(Drupal\commerce_order\Entity\Order))
#15 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Entity\EntityStorageBase.php(483): Drupal\Core\Entity\ContentEntityStorageBase->doPreSave(Object(Drupal\commerce_order\Entity\Order))
#16 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Entity\Sql\SqlContentEntityStorage.php(806): Drupal\Core\Entity\EntityStorageBase->save(Object(Drupal\commerce_order\Entity\Order))
#17 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ce\modules\order\src\OrderStorage.php(169): Drupal\Core\Entity\Sql\SqlContentEntityStorage->save(Object(Drupal\commerce_order\Entity\Order))
#18 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Entity\EntityBase.php(354): Drupal\commerce_order\OrderStorage->save(Object(Drupal\commerce_order\Entity\Order))
#19 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ce\modules\cart\src\CartManager.php(133): Drupal\Core\Entity\EntityBase->save()
#20 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ce\modules\cart\src\Form\AddToCartForm.php(219): Drupal\commerce_cart\CartManager->addOrderItem(Object(Drupal\commerce_order\Entity\Order), Object(Drupal\commerce_order\Entity\OrderItem), true)
#21 [internal function]: Drupal\commerce_cart\Form\AddToCartForm->submitForm(Array, Object(Drupal\Core\Form\FormState))
#22 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Form\FormSubmitter.php(129): call_user_func_array(Array, Array)
#23 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Form\FormSubmitter.php(67): Drupal\Core\Form\FormSubmitter->executeSubmitHandlers(Array, Object(Drupal\Core\Form\FormState))
#24 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Form\FormBuilder.php(597): Drupal\Core\Form\FormSubmitter->doSubmitForm(Array, Object(Drupal\Core\Form\FormState))
#25 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Form\FormBuilder.php(325): Drupal\Core\Form\FormBuilder->processForm('commerce_order_...', Array, Object(Drupal\Core\Form\FormState))
#26 D:\laragon\www\drupal_contribution\web\modules\contrib\commerce\modules\product\src\ProductLazyBuilders.php(97): Drupal\Core\Form\FormBuilder->buildForm(Object(Drupal\commerce_cart\Form\AddToCartForm), Object(Drupal\Core\Form\FormState))
#27 [internal function]: Drupal\commerce_product\ProductLazyBuilders->addToCartForm('3', 'full', true, 'en')
#28 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Security\DoTrustedCallbackTrait.php(111): call_user_func_array(Array, Array)
#29 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\Renderer.php(859): Drupal\Core\Render\Renderer->doTrustedCallback(Array, Array, 'Render #lazy_bu...', 'exception', 'Drupal\\Core\\Ren...')
#30 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\Renderer.php(400): Drupal\Core\Render\Renderer->doCallback('#lazy_builder', 'commerce_produc...', Array)
#31 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\Renderer.php(493): Drupal\Core\Render\Renderer->doRender(Array)
#32 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\Renderer.php(240): Drupal\Core\Render\Renderer->doRender(Array, false)
#33 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Template\TwigExtension.php(475): Drupal\Core\Render\Renderer->render(Array)
#34 D:\laragon\www\drupal_contribution\web\sites\default\files\php\twig\65f443c4ebc02_field.html.twig_LnH3mEjST8K8UFMDNi8ZOAxn6\GSAt4ewCx1F5qJqcOai0rheSVSHpg0tE873jN13-tko.php(68): Drupal\Core\Template\TwigExtension->escapeFilter(Object(Drupal\Core\Template\TwigEnvironment), Array, 'html', NULL, true)
#35 D:\laragon\www\drupal_contribution\vendor\twig\twig\src\Template.php(394): __TwigTemplate_fe1c3fd7b330fed8f500fa8f78409472->doDisplay(Array, Array)
#36 D:\laragon\www\drupal_contribution\vendor\twig\twig\src\Template.php(367): Twig\Template->displayWithErrorHandling(Array, Array)
#37 D:\laragon\www\drupal_contribution\vendor\twig\twig\src\Template.php(379): Twig\Template->display(Array)
#38 D:\laragon\www\drupal_contribution\vendor\twig\twig\src\TemplateWrapper.php(38): Twig\Template->render(Array)
#39 D:\laragon\www\drupal_contribution\web\core\themes\engines\twig\twig.engine(39): Twig\TemplateWrapper->render(Array)
#40 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Theme\ThemeManager.php(348): twig_render_template('core/themes/oli...', Array)
#41 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\Renderer.php(480): Drupal\Core\Theme\ThemeManager->render('field', Array)
#42 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\Renderer.php(493): Drupal\Core\Render\Renderer->doRender(Array)
#43 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\Renderer.php(240): Drupal\Core\Render\Renderer->doRender(Array, false)
#44 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Template\TwigExtension.php(475): Drupal\Core\Render\Renderer->render(Array)
#45 D:\laragon\www\drupal_contribution\web\sites\default\files\php\twig\65f443c4ebc02_commerce-product.html.twi_BhmmTc_SxXMqKO6PqcdpssTVl\5V2c9m2sMb9PaUA6mCCx2GpxhXL16S3172tGyDcnIe4.php(50): Drupal\Core\Template\TwigExtension->escapeFilter(Object(Drupal\Core\Template\TwigEnvironment), Array, 'html', NULL, true)
#46 D:\laragon\www\drupal_contribution\vendor\twig\twig\src\Template.php(394): __TwigTemplate_7417717067bf8562947cf0b02fa1ef5a->doDisplay(Array, Array)
#47 D:\laragon\www\drupal_contribution\vendor\twig\twig\src\Template.php(367): Twig\Template->displayWithErrorHandling(Array, Array)
#48 D:\laragon\www\drupal_contribution\vendor\twig\twig\src\Template.php(379): Twig\Template->display(Array)
#49 D:\laragon\www\drupal_contribution\vendor\twig\twig\src\TemplateWrapper.php(38): Twig\Template->render(Array)
#50 D:\laragon\www\drupal_contribution\web\core\themes\engines\twig\twig.engine(39): Twig\TemplateWrapper->render(Array)
#51 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Theme\ThemeManager.php(348): twig_render_template('modules/contrib...', Array)
#52 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\Renderer.php(480): Drupal\Core\Theme\ThemeManager->render('commerce_produc...', Array)
#53 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\Renderer.php(240): Drupal\Core\Render\Renderer->doRender(Array, false)
#54 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\MainContent\HtmlRenderer.php(238): Drupal\Core\Render\Renderer->render(Array, false)
#55 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\Renderer.php(627): Drupal\Core\Render\MainContent\HtmlRenderer->Drupal\Core\Render\MainContent\{closure}()
#56 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\MainContent\HtmlRenderer.php(239): Drupal\Core\Render\Renderer->executeInRenderContext(Object(Drupal\Core\Render\RenderContext), Object(Closure))
#57 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\Render\MainContent\HtmlRenderer.php(128): Drupal\Core\Render\MainContent\HtmlRenderer->prepare(Array, Object(Symfony\Component\HttpFoundation\Request), Object(Drupal\Core\Routing\CurrentRouteMatch))
#58 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\EventSubscriber\MainContentViewSubscriber.php(90): Drupal\Core\Render\MainContent\HtmlRenderer->renderResponse(Array, Object(Symfony\Component\HttpFoundation\Request), Object(Drupal\Core\Routing\CurrentRouteMatch))
#59 [internal function]: Drupal\Core\EventSubscriber\MainContentViewSubscriber->onViewRenderArray(Object(Symfony\Component\HttpKernel\Event\ViewEvent), 'kernel.view', Object(Drupal\Component\EventDispatcher\ContainerAwareEventDispatcher))
#60 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Component\EventDispatcher\ContainerAwareEventDispatcher.php(111): call_user_func(Array, Object(Symfony\Component\HttpKernel\Event\ViewEvent), 'kernel.view', Object(Drupal\Component\EventDispatcher\ContainerAwareEventDispatcher))
#61 D:\laragon\www\drupal_contribution\vendor\symfony\http-kernel\HttpKernel.php(186): Drupal\Component\EventDispatcher\ContainerAwareEventDispatcher->dispatch(Object(Symfony\Component\HttpKernel\Event\ViewEvent), 'kernel.view')
#62 D:\laragon\www\drupal_contribution\vendor\symfony\http-kernel\HttpKernel.php(76): Symfony\Component\HttpKernel\HttpKernel->handleRaw(Object(Symfony\Component\HttpFoundation\Request), 1)
#63 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\StackMiddleware\Session.php(58): Symfony\Component\HttpKernel\HttpKernel->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#64 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\StackMiddleware\KernelPreHandle.php(48): Drupal\Core\StackMiddleware\Session->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#65 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\StackMiddleware\ContentLength.php(28): Drupal\Core\StackMiddleware\KernelPreHandle->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#66 D:\laragon\www\drupal_contribution\web\core\modules\big_pipe\src\StackMiddleware\ContentLength.php(32): Drupal\Core\StackMiddleware\ContentLength->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#67 D:\laragon\www\drupal_contribution\web\core\modules\page_cache\src\StackMiddleware\PageCache.php(106): Drupal\big_pipe\StackMiddleware\ContentLength->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#68 D:\laragon\www\drupal_contribution\web\core\modules\page_cache\src\StackMiddleware\PageCache.php(85): Drupal\page_cache\StackMiddleware\PageCache->pass(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#69 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\StackMiddleware\ReverseProxyMiddleware.php(48): Drupal\page_cache\StackMiddleware\PageCache->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#70 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\StackMiddleware\NegotiationMiddleware.php(51): Drupal\Core\StackMiddleware\ReverseProxyMiddleware->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#71 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\StackMiddleware\AjaxPageState.php(36): Drupal\Core\StackMiddleware\NegotiationMiddleware->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#72 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\StackMiddleware\StackedHttpKernel.php(51): Drupal\Core\StackMiddleware\AjaxPageState->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#73 D:\laragon\www\drupal_contribution\web\core\lib\Drupal\Core\DrupalKernel.php(704): Drupal\Core\StackMiddleware\StackedHttpKernel->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#74 D:\laragon\www\drupal_contribution\web\index.php(19): Drupal\Core\DrupalKernel->handle(Object(Symfony\Component\HttpFoundation\Request))
#75 {main}

📌 Task
Status

Active

Version

3.0

Component

Code

Created by

Live updates comments and jobs are added and updated live.
Sign in to follow issues

Comments & Activities

Production build 0.71.5 2024